Transaction 523f4c39463721c1837557614acbb3877926bed4ff23cbd1b8cb4a307828a776

1 Input
2 Outputs
  • 523f4c39463721c1837557614acbb3877926bed4ff23cbd1b8cb4a307828a776:0
  • value  186640000
    address  1Bd2Qw1ekp2cGHHTtQ6FELMaxRZJ9TZrMi
  • 523f4c39463721c1837557614acbb3877926bed4ff23cbd1b8cb4a307828a776:1
  • value  267910000
    address  1MEe2mebed8wopvy8xyjjHcEQHUPVJn2UC